The Stellar Genesis: Understanding Moissanite’s Origin and Properties

Discovered in 1893 within an Arizona meteorite crater by Nobel Prize-winning chemist Dr. Henri Moissan, moissanite possesses extraterrestrial origins that fuel its mystique. This rare mineral, composed of silicon carbide, initially puzzled scientists with its diamond-like appearance. Natural moissanite remains exceptionally scarce, making lab-creation the primary source for today’s moissanite jewelry. Through advanced thermal processes, laboratories replicate the extreme conditions under which natural moissanite forms, producing gemstones with exceptional optical properties. With a hardness of 9.25 on the Mohs scale, moissanite diamond alternatives rank second only to diamonds in durability, resisting scratches and maintaining integrity for generations.

What distinguishes moissanite is its extraordinary light performance. Boasting a refractive index of 2.65-2.69 (compared to diamond’s 2.42), moissanite exhibits more intense fire – the rainbow flashes visible under light. Its brilliance (white light return) also surpasses traditional diamonds by approximately 18%. Modern techniques produce near-colorless moissanite (graded D-E-F) that rivals high-grade diamonds to the untrained eye. Unlike cubic zirconia which clouds over time, moissanite’s structural stability ensures permanent clarity and sparkle. Environmental factors like heat and chemicals have negligible impact, making it ideal for daily-wear moissanite jewelry.

Moissanite vs. Diamond: A Conscious Consumer’s Comparison

The debate between moissanite and diamond extends beyond aesthetics into ethics and economics. While diamonds form deep underground over billions of years, moissanite diamonds are ethically grown in controlled laboratories within months, eliminating concerns about conflict mining or ecological disruption. Price differentials are substantial: a one-carat equivalent moissanite typically costs 85-90% less than a comparable natural diamond. This accessibility allows buyers to choose larger stones or intricate settings without compromising quality. The weight measurement differs slightly, as moissanite is 15% lighter than diamond – meaning a 6.5mm moissanite equals one carat visually while weighing approximately 0.85 carats.

Visually, trained gemologists note subtle distinctions. Moissanite displays double refraction, causing facet junctions to appear doubled under magnification – a non-issue in everyday observation. Some detect a faint yellow or gray hue in certain lighting with older moissanite varieties, though modern colorless grades have minimized this effect. Thermal conductivity tests distinguish them instantly, as moissanite conducts electricity while diamonds generally do not. For engagement rings and heirloom pieces, moissanite jewelry offers the symbolic permanence of diamond without the ethical ambiguity. Insurance appraisals and professional settings treat both materials similarly, acknowledging moissanite’s legitimacy in fine jewelry.

Revolutionizing Adornment: The Expanding Universe of Moissanite Jewelry

Contemporary moissanite jewelry design transcends imitation to celebrate the gem’s unique personality. Artisans leverage moissanite’s intense fire in elaborate halo settings, where smaller stones amplify a centerpiece’s rainbow dispersion. East-West orientations and geometric arrangements showcase its optical properties differently than diamond cuts. The affordability of lab-grown moissanite enables bold designs previously cost-prohibitive with diamonds – think three-stone rings with 5-carat total weight or tennis bracelets with uninterrupted sparkle. Modern collections feature rose cuts, antique-inspired facets, and mixed-metal settings that highlight moissanite’s versatility beyond traditional solitaires.

Beyond engagement rings, moissanite jewelry dominates statement necklaces, eternity bands, and earrings where maximum brilliance is desired. Designers pair champagne-hued moissanite with rose gold for warm aesthetics or set icy-white stones in platinum for contemporary elegance. Customization thrives with moissanite, as clients can experiment with carat sizes and shapes without budget constraints. The rise of “traveler” engagement rings – luxurious moissanite pieces worn during trips instead of heirloom diamonds – demonstrates shifting perceptions. As sustainability becomes paramount, millennials and Gen Z embrace moissanite not as a compromise but as a conscious choice reflecting their values, propelling it from alternative to aspiration in fine jewelry.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

Does moissanite look fake compared to a diamond?

High-quality moissanite is visually comparable to diamonds, especially in near-colorless grades. Its heightened fire and brilliance create a distinctive sparkle that many prefer. While gemologists can differentiate them, moissanite consistently fools casual observers and even passes diamond testers that rely solely on thermal conductivity.

Can moissanite withstand daily wear like a diamond?

With a hardness rating of 9.25 on the Mohs scale, moissanite is exceptionally durable for everyday jewelry. It resists scratching, chipping, and clouding over time. Properly set in quality metals, moissanite engagement rings and other pieces endure decades of regular wear with minimal maintenance beyond occasional cleaning.

Why choose moissanite over lab-grown diamonds?

Moissanite typically costs significantly less than lab diamonds while offering superior fire and brilliance. It’s a distinct mineral with its own optical properties, not a diamond replica. Ethically, both avoid mining concerns, but moissanite’s production has a smaller environmental footprint. Many choose it for its unique sparkle profile and value proposition.

Does moissanite jewelry hold any resale value?

Like most gemstone jewelry outside of rare diamonds, moissanite pieces don’t retain significant resale value. However, their initial cost is substantially lower – often 90% less than comparable diamond jewelry. This makes moissanite an excellent value proposition for those prioritizing beauty and ethics over potential future valuation.

How should I clean and maintain my moissanite jewelry?

Clean moissanite with warm soapy water and a soft toothbrush, or use commercial jewelry cleaners. Avoid ultrasonic cleaners if the piece has secondary stones or delicate settings. Professional inspections every 6-12 months ensure prongs remain secure. Unlike porous gems, moissanite won’t absorb oils or lose luster with proper care.
